The threshold default for initiating the pre-packaged insolvency resolution process will be set at Rs 10 lakh and above for micro, small and medium enterprises, said MS Sahoo, chairman of the Insolvency and Bankruptcy Board of India.

Further, to maintain the resolution professional’s independence from the corporate debtor, the RP's fees for the prepacked resolution will be decided by the Committee of Creditors (CoC), Sahoo said.
